在工业自动化领域,可编程逻辑控制器(PLC)一直扮演着至关重要的角色。它能够高效地控制各种机器和过程,提高生产效率和产品质量。然而,传统的PLC控制往往需要复杂的编程和手动调节,这不仅耗时费力,而且容易出错。随着机器学习技术的不断发展,PLC的控制方式正在发生革命性的变化。本文将深入探讨如何利用机器学习技术实现PLC的轻松控制,并探讨其带来的便利和优势。
一、PLC控制的基本原理
PLC,即可编程逻辑控制器,是一种用于工业控制的数字计算机。它通过执行预先编写的程序来控制工业过程。PLC的基本原理包括:
- 输入/输出(I/O)模块:用于接收外部信号(如传感器数据)并输出控制信号(如电机启动)。
- 中央处理单元(CPU):执行用户编写的程序,根据输入信号输出相应的控制信号。
- 存储器:用于存储程序和配置数据。
二、机器学习在PLC控制中的应用
机器学习技术可以用来优化PLC的控制策略,使其更加智能和自适应。以下是一些关键的应用场景:
- 预测性维护:通过分析历史数据,预测设备故障,提前进行维护,避免生产中断。
- 过程优化:根据实时数据调整控制参数,优化生产过程,提高效率和产品质量。
- 自适应控制:根据生产环境的变化,自动调整控制策略,提高系统的鲁棒性。
三、机器学习PLC控制的优势
利用机器学习技术进行PLC控制,具有以下显著优势:
- 提高效率:自动化的控制策略可以减少手动调节的次数,提高生产效率。
- 降低成本:通过预测性维护,可以减少设备故障和停机时间,降低维护成本。
- 提高质量:精确的控制策略可以保证产品质量的稳定性。
- 增强鲁棒性:机器学习算法可以根据环境变化自动调整,提高系统的鲁棒性。
四、案例分析
以下是一个利用机器学习实现PLC控制的实际案例:
案例背景:某汽车制造厂的生产线上,焊接机器人需要根据工件尺寸自动调整焊接参数。
解决方案:通过收集焊接过程中的各种数据(如工件尺寸、焊接时间、电流强度等),利用机器学习算法建立预测模型。该模型可以根据工件尺寸预测最佳的焊接参数,从而实现自动化的焊接控制。
五、结论
机器学习技术的应用为PLC控制带来了新的可能性。通过智能化的控制策略,PLC可以更加高效、稳定地运行,为工业自动化领域带来革命性的变化。未来,随着机器学习技术的不断发展,PLC控制将变得更加智能和高效,为工业生产带来更多便利。
